Creates an array of Color objects for use as a gradient, using an array of Color objects.
Creates an array of Color objects for use as a gradient, using an array of Color objects. It uses a linear interpolation between each pair of points.
From http://www.mbeckler.org/heatMap/heatMap.html
An array of Color objects used for the gradient. The Color at index 0 will be the lowest color.
The number of steps in the gradient. 250 is a good number.
